Types of Secure RV Storage Options


There are several storage types to consider. Each has its pros and cons depending on your needs and budget.


Outdoor Storage


This is the most common and affordable option. Your RV or boat is parked in a designated lot, usually surrounded by a fence. Some outdoor lots have security cameras and lighting.


  • Pros: Lower cost, easy access.

  • Cons: Exposure to weather, less protection from theft.


Covered Storage


Covered storage offers a roof over your vehicle but no walls. It protects from sun and rain but not wind or dust.


  • Pros: Protects from sun damage, affordable.

  • Cons: Limited protection from storms or theft.


Enclosed Storage


This is the safest option. Your RV or boat is stored inside a locked building or garage. It offers full protection from weather and theft.


  • Pros: Maximum security and protection.

  • Cons: Higher cost, sometimes limited access hours.


Indoor Climate-Controlled Storage


For those who want the best care, climate-controlled storage maintains a stable temperature and humidity. This is ideal for classic RVs, boats, or vehicles sensitive to extreme weather.


  • Pros: Prevents mold, rust, and damage.

  • Cons: Most expensive option.


How much does it cost to store a 40 foot RV?


The cost to store a 40 foot RV varies widely based on location, storage type, and amenities. Here’s a rough breakdown:


  • Outdoor storage: $50 to $150 per month.

  • Covered storage: $100 to $200 per month.

  • Enclosed storage: $200 to $400 per month.

  • Climate-controlled storage: $300 to $600 per month.


Prices can be higher in urban areas or places with extreme weather. Some facilities offer discounts for long-term rentals or multiple vehicles.


When budgeting, consider the value of your RV and the cost of potential damage without proper storage. Sometimes paying a bit more upfront saves you thousands later.


Tips for Choosing the Best Storage Facility


Finding the right place is about more than price. Here are some tips to help you pick the best secure RV storage option:


  1. Visit the facility in person. Check cleanliness, security, and access.

  2. Ask about security features. Look for gated entry, cameras, and on-site staff.

  3. Check access hours. Make sure you can get to your vehicle when you need it.

  4. Inquire about insurance. Some facilities require or offer insurance coverage.

  5. Look for extra services. Some places offer maintenance, cleaning, or battery charging.

  6. Read reviews. See what other customers say about their experience.


Taking these steps helps you avoid surprises and ensures your vehicle is in good hands.
